Step 6: The Art of Grilling – Bringing It All Together

As you approach the end of your marination time, it’s time to prepare for the grand finale—grilling! Imagine the tantalizing aroma wafting through your kitchen as you heat up that grill or stovetop pan. Preheat your grill to medium-high heat (about 400-450°F). If you’re using a stovetop grill pan, let it reach that same temperature by preheating it for about 5 minutes. Why so hot? Well, high heat helps achieve those beautiful sear marks and locks in moisture—creating a delightful crust while keeping the inside juicy and succulent.

Once preheated, carefully remove your marinated ingredients from their resting place in the fridge and let excess marinade drip off (but don’t rinse!). This step is vital; too much marinade can lead to flare-ups on the grill due to excess oil and sugar content. For meats, I recommend grilling them for around 6-8 minutes per side depending on thickness—use visual cues like color and firmness as indicators of doneness. For veggies, they usually take less time—about 3-5 minutes per side will do! Keep an eye on them; you want tender veggies with beautiful char marks without turning them mushy. The excitement builds as those sizzling sounds fill the air!

Step 7: Know When They’re Ready

As tempting as it may be to dive right in as soon as you pull those beauties off the grill, patience truly pays off here! Once cooked to perfection (you can use an instant-read thermometer if you have one—meats should reach at least 165°F), let them rest on a cutting board for about 5-10 minutes before slicing or serving. This resting period allows juices within meats to redistribute throughout their fibers rather than spilling out when cut into immediately. It’s like giving them a moment of bliss after all that hard work on the grill!

For veggies, while they don’t require resting in quite the same way as meats do, allowing them some time off heat will help maintain their structure and keep flavors intact.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 pounds of chicken, beef, or vegetables
  • ½ cup olive oil
  • Juice and zest of 2 limes
  • 4 cloves garlic, chopped
  • 2 tablespoons agave nectar (or honey)
  • 2 teaspoons ancho chile powder
  • 1½ teaspoons ground cumin
  • 1½ teaspoons smoked paprika
  • ½ teaspoon dried oregano
  • 2 teaspoons kosher salt
  • 1 teaspoon ground black pepper

Instructions

  1. Gather all ingredients in a medium bowl or jar.
  2. Combine olive oil, lime juice/zest, garlic, agave nectar, ancho chile powder, cumin, smoked paprika, oregano, salt, and pepper.
  3. Whisk until well emulsified.
  4. Generously pour over chosen meat or veggies and ensure even coating.
  5. Marinate in the refrigerator for at least 6-8 hours for maximum flavor.
